    What happened

    France is currently grappling with a deadly heatwave that has led to a surge in excess deaths, overwhelming funeral services across the nation. Health authorities have reported around 1,000 excess deaths attributed to the extreme temperatures, with emergency services struggling to manage the influx of heat-related fatalities. In Paris alone, emergency services recorded 109 heat-related deaths in a single day, illustrating the severity of the situation.

    Funeral homes and mortuaries in Paris are reportedly full, unable to accommodate the rising number of deceased individuals. This crisis has prompted urgent discussions about the adequacy of public health responses to extreme weather events.

    The Context

    The heatwave has caused hospitals to overflow with patients, further straining the healthcare system. As temperatures continue to rise, the situation is expected to worsen, with the heatwave moving eastward and potentially impacting other regions in Europe.
